Comprehending Square Footage in Home Plans

What Does Square Video Mean?

Square video footage is the measurement of a home’s interior location. It’s calculated by multiplying the length and width of a room (in feet). This figure assists to provide a sense of just how much room you’ll have for day-to-day tasks, consisting of cooking, dining, resting, and relaxing.

How is SQ FT Measured?

To determine the square video footage of a residence, you’ll normally measure the outside walls of the home and multiply the length by the width. Common locations like living spaces, kitchens, bed rooms, and corridors are included, but areas like garages, outdoor patios, or balconies might not always be considered in the final SQ FT overall, depending on the layout.

Usual Terms Connected With Square Video

When searching residence plans, you may encounter terms such as:

  • Gross Square Footage: The overall area, consisting of walls and shared spaces.
  • Web Square Video: The real useful area of the home, excluding wall surfaces, corridors, and other non-livable areas.
  • Completed vs. Incomplete SQ FT: Finished SQ FT describes areas that are habitable and equipped with all necessary attributes, while incomplete rooms like cellars may be consisted of in larger SQ FT overalls but aren’t necessarily useful without extra work.

Popular SQ FT Ranges for Residence Plans

Little Residences: Under 1,500 SQ FT.

Tiny homes typically vary from 600 to 1,500 square feet. They’re ideal for songs, couples, or tiny households that favor a less complex, extra cost-effective space. These homes concentrate on effective style, taking full advantage of every inch of space for maximum performance.

Tool Residences: 1,500 to 2,500 SQ FT.

Houses in this range commonly match growing households or those that desire a bit even more space without overdoing. They usually include numerous bedrooms and washrooms, a bigger cooking area, and extra storage room. Medium-sized homes provide a excellent balance in between cost and convenience.

Large Residences: 2,500 to 4,000+ SQ FT.

Large homes supply adequate room for families that require different rooms for everyone, plus additional space like home offices, libraries, or guest rooms. While they can be costly to build and keep, they use an wealth of flexibility and high-end.
